About this property

No Car Needed! Cozy Beacon Hill Apt by Light Rail, Stadiums, Downtown

This cozy and quiet rental is on the lower floor of a small sweet home in the heart of the amazing Beacon Hill neighborhood, ranked one of the best and most walkable neighborhoods in Seattle. The Seattle Times just ranked Beacon Avenue (1 block away) as the best foodie street in the city, and as home to the #1 and #2 best pizzerias in town!

Our house is within 2 short blocks of the light rail (which provides a fast, cheap, direct line to the airport, downtown, Capitol Hill, University of Washington), and 2 short stops from both T-Mobile Park & Century Link Field for football, baseball, soccer, and concerts. I am on 2 bus lines (36/60), and within 2 blocks of a great supermarket, library, a stellar brewery, and many great local eateries, award-winning restaurants, and charming coffee shops. And we are 4-5 blocks from one of Seattle's few public golf courses (with a modern driving range!), a huge city park with tennis, lawn bowling, a skate park, play fields, terrific views, and several great playgrounds.Beacon Hill is a small neighborhood but known and widely recognized for top notch eateries, great locally owned coffee shops (we are one of the only neighborhoods in Seattle without a Starbucks!), great views, and one of Seattles biggest parks and all on the light rail and close to downtown.

The bedroom is a large room in recently remodeled basement, with a cozy new, firm queen bed with memory foam topper. Plenty of clean pillows and bedding. Flat screen TV comes with Roku access for streaming shows and movies on all major platforms, using your own accounts.

The room includes a lounge chair/ottoman, a closet and ample shelving, plus an in-room mini fridge and microwave oven, large mirror, and ample storage. There is a private entrance from the room to outside for your exclusive use. A small but impeccably clean and modern 3/4 bathroom is on the same floor.

Guests can also sit out front in the comfortable lawn chairs overlooking the street.

Please note this is a family home with children, and not suitable for groups or noisemakers. We strive to be quiet and expect the same from guests, and are strict about quiet after 10pm!

About the area

Seattle

North Beacon Hill, a neighbourhood in Seattle, is home to this holiday home. Paramount Theatre and Seattle Center are cultural highlights, and some of the area's notable landmarks include Pike Place Market and Space Needle. Looking to enjoy an event or a game? See what's going on at T-Mobile Park or Lumen Field. Discover the area's water adventures with kayaking and sailing n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ails and cycling.
